It can positively impact your social life

Smiles are infectious, and if you have beautiful teeth, you’ll smile more. Smiling conveys friendliness and warmth, which may help you build stronger bonds with loved ones and coworkers alike. Consider the most recent time you were welcomed with a warm and sincere smile. Naturally, you felt more content in that person’s presence.

Those with healthy teeth and an attractive smile are seen to be more approachable, successful, intellectual, and even more trustworthy, according to a number of studies. Therefore, if you find yourself lacking confidence with people, think about investing in your smile.

It can improve your overall health

People often forget that our bodies function as a system. Unhealthy teeth can lead to many other health issues, most often caused by digesting harmful bacteria developing in your mouth. Therefore, it’s crucial to address your issues with your smile if you want to have a long and healthy life. Additionally, when you have beautiful-looking teeth, you’ll naturally want to show them off by smiling more which is known to lower blood pressure and heart rate.

Because of this, smiling may help you cope better with stressful circumstances. There’s also been research indicating that smiling and good emotions have been related to a longer lifespan!

It can help with mood issues

Some research has shown that laughing and smiling have a positive effect on mental well-being. Serotonin and endorphins are released in the body when you genuinely smile. As a result, you’ll have a more positive outlook on life, which will spread to others around you. You’ll be able to converse and laugh more freely if you have nice-looking teeth!

Connecting with others has also been shown to be one of the ways to boost your overall mood. However, it can be particularly hard to be around other people if you lack confidence in your smile. Therefore, quality cosmetic surgery can enhance not only your looks but also your confidence level and ultimately mood.
